Welcome to the comprehensive portal of veterinary clinical pathology, where the intricate sciences of diagnostics and therapy converge. Authored by seasoned experts Steven L. Stockham and Michael A. Scott, "Fundamentals of Veterinary Clinical Pathology" stands as an indispensable resource for veterinary professionals and students alike. This book delves into the nuances of clinical pathology with clarity and precision, aiding in the enhancement of diagnostic and therapeutic capabilities
The "Fundamentals of Veterinary Clinical Pathology" offers an expansive overview of clinical pathology tailored for the veterinary field. The book is structured to facilitate a thorough understanding of the principles and practices pivotal to veterinary diagnostics. Key topics include hematology, clinical chemistry, urinalysis, and cytology, each elucidated with detailed explanations and supporting data. Focused discussions on the pathophysiological basis of disease processes are underpinned by real-world examples and case studies that align with various veterinary disciplines.
Throughout the text, clinical pathology is examined in a context that encourages readers to apply their knowledge to recognize and interpret abnormalities in laboratory data accurately. This approach underscores the critical role clinical pathologists play in providing diagnostic and prognostic information, offering therapeutic recommendations, and advancing the scientific understanding of animal health and disease.
